Transaction 76a07454acba7d87185ff7c786607f3345c5cde396c9137e5d99e1b0749dfb8a

block
4fe30fd50d0afa34bfad0e653677df97f576d2ca1894131ee140afadc506559e

500 Inputs

1 Output